TICKET-4821: Connection failures to Vendrix upstream API. The Quillhop billing service saw 400+ timeouts overnight; retries amplified load and tripped alerts. Proposal: add a circuit breaker in the Fernbridge gateway — open after 5 consecutive failures, half-open probe every 30s. Owner: Dalia. Target: this sprint. Blocked on confirming which datastore holds breaker state; we'll reuse the existing ops cluster. To reproduce the failure locally, point the gateway at the staging replica using the connection string below.

primary connection of kawig-fajeg = mongodb://briwyn_svc:uD43tLovkUGBgI@db-b68c.ordinsys.example:5432/frawyn

Handover — temporary site, Fernhollow Annex.

New starters: main building is closed for renovation until spring. All teams are at the Annex, two streets over. Desks are unassigned; grab any free one. Post still goes to the old address and gets couriered over at noon. Kitchen is on the ground floor only. Fire assembly point is the gravel car park, not the courtyard. The side entrance is the only one active, and it opens with this code.

turnstile pass: bdg-YEOZLM-79341408

Ticket VLT-3381: Digest scheduler vault locked

The Quillbatch vault holding the email-digest scheduling keys auto-locked after three failed unseal attempts during last night's cron migration. Digest batches for Harrowfield tenants are queued but unsent. Security review needed before unseal: confirm attempt source was the migration job, not external. Once approved, unseal with the recovery passphrase recorded below.

unlock words, bawef-kahap: sorax-sorir-quenys-aldok